PsychologyResearch methods and techniquesA2/A-levelAQA Created by: StarDazeCreated on: 07-04-17 14:24 Aim The purpose of the study. 1 of 10 Hypothesis A testable statement which supposes an outcome of the study. 2 of 10 Directional/ One-Tailed Hypothesis A statement which outlines the difference or correlation expected between variables. 3 of 10 Non-directional/Two-tailed Hypothesis A statement which simply declares that there will be a difference between variables. 4 of 10 Variable Any "thing" that can vary or change during a study. 5 of 10 Independent Variable (IV) The aspect of the study that is changed/manipulated. 6 of 10 Dependent Variable (DV) The aspect of the study that is measured. 7 of 10 Level of IV - Experimental Condition When the participants are exposed to an independent variable. 8 of 10 Level of IV - Control Condition When the participants are NOT exposed to an independent variable. 9 of 10 Operationalisation Clearly defining variables in order to make them measurable. 10 of 10
